Terra Metals Limited (ASX: TM1) reports promising results from the first three drillholes at the Southwest Prospect in 2026. SWDD011, the first diamond hole from the northern SW6 discovery zone, intersected 100m @ 1.06 g/t PGE3, including 16.3m @ 2.56 g/t PGE3. SWDD009, from the southern SW5 discovery zone, returned 39.5m @ 0.70 g/t PGE3, including 0.6m @ 17.11 g/t PGE3. SWRD051, the first RC pre-collar drillhole, reported 11.0m @ 1.32 g/t PGE3. These results confirm the presence of broad, shallow sulfide mineralisation with multiple high-grade zones. Further drilling and assay results are pending, which will help define the scale and continuity of the Southwest sulfide system.
The Company plans to continue systematic drilling at Southwest to test extensions to the mineralised horizons and further define the scale and grade of the Southwest sulfide system.
